So here's a step-by-step thing on how I sculpt stuff.
At least so far, since this is my fourth sculpture ever.
First, I figure out what I want to make. I chose a cheetah because I like cheetahs.
I used a picture from one of my books for reference.
Then I take out a lump of Sculpey clay and kind of make it into a smooth vertical lump.
Then I put blobs of clay on for the backlegs and shoulders.
Add more body parts.
Face details. I took off the front leg and tail because it was getting in the way.
I use a stick to make fur. Also it has front legs and a tail now.
Bake it.
Wait for it to cool off.
Paint it.
Paint some more.
There. The good thing about all of this is that it doesn't hurt my hand at all. Hurray.
